The “King of Giesing” is dead: third division football team 1860 Munich mourns the loss of club icon Karsten Wettberg. As the Lions announced, the former coach died on Sunday after a long illness at the age of 84. Wettberg remained unbeaten in 54 competitive games with the traditional club from February 1990 to June 1991 and was promoted to the 2nd Bundesliga.

“The entire Löwen family is in deep mourning,” said the Munich team: “Karsten Wettberg was a coaching legend and a person who always stood up for others. He left deep traces far beyond the borders of Giesing – not just on the Lions.”

Wettberg was coach of the Sixties from 1990 to 1992, after promotion he left the club after a dispute with management. A short term as vice-president of the club followed between 2007 and 2008.
